Warning Signs Your Haslet Sewer Line Needs Attention
When your home's plumbing starts acting up, it can be a clear signal that something is amiss with your main sewer line. Recognizing these early warning signs can help you prevent a small issue from escalating into a major emergency. Many of these symptoms are especially common in Haslet due to local environmental factors.
Multiple Slow Drains or Backups
You might notice that your toilet flushes sluggishly, your shower takes longer to drain, or water backs up in your sink when you run the washing machine. These issues often occur simultaneously across different fixtures throughout your home. This is a strong indicator of a partial or complete blockage in your main sewer line, not just a localized clog.
The wastewater has nowhere to go, causing it to slow down or reverse flow. A partial blockage will eventually become a full one, leading to raw sewage backing up into your home, which is a major health hazard and can cause extensive water damage to your property.
Foul Sewer Gas Odors
You detect a persistent, unpleasant smell of sewage emanating from drains, especially in bathrooms or utility areas, even when they're not in use. This typically indicates a breach in your sewer line, a dry P-trap, or a compromised vent pipe, allowing sewer gases to escape into your home. In Haslet, soil shifts can easily crack pipes and disrupt seals, creating these pathways.
Beyond the offensive smell, sewer gases contain methane and hydrogen sulfide, which can be harmful to your health in high concentrations. It also signals a direct pathway for wastewater to leak out or for blockages to form within your system.
Unusually Lush or Soggy Patches in Your Yard
Despite the dry Haslet climate, you observe a section of your lawn that is significantly greener, taller, or consistently soggy compared to the surrounding grass. This often appears in a line extending from your house to the street. This is a classic sign of a leaking sewer line underground.
The escaping wastewater acts as a fertilizer and water source for the vegetation above, making it thrive where other areas might be struggling. A leaking sewer line not only pollutes your yard but can also lead to soil erosion, foundation issues, and attract pests. The leak will only worsen, eventually causing a major collapse or backup.
Gurgling Sounds from Drains or Toilets
You hear distinct gurgling or bubbling noises coming from your toilet or drains, particularly after flushing or using another plumbing fixture. These sounds indicate trapped air in your plumbing system trying to escape past a blockage. The air is being displaced by water, creating bubbles and gurgles as it forces its way through the obstruction.
Gurgling is an early warning that a blockage is forming or present in your sewer line, impeding proper airflow and drainage. It's a precursor to slower drains and potential backups, making it a critical sign not to ignore.
What's Causing Your Sewer Line Problems
Understanding the root causes behind your sewer line issues can help you protect your Haslet home's plumbing. Many factors, including local environmental conditions, contribute to these common problems.
Tree Root Intrusion
Tree roots are constantly seeking moisture and nutrients in the soil. Older sewer lines, especially those with small cracks or loose joints, are prime targets for these invasive roots. Roots grow into these tiny openings, expanding over time and creating dense blockages that trap debris and restrict flow.
Haslet's mature landscaping in older neighborhoods, combined with the often dry North Texas climate, makes tree roots particularly aggressive in their search for water. This makes root intrusion a leading cause of sewer line issues in the area. Addressing this often requires hydro-jetting to cut through roots, followed by a sewer camera inspection to assess any damage.
Shifting & Settling Soils
The ground beneath your home is not static. Expansive clay soils, common in Haslet and across North Texas, swell dramatically when wet and shrink significantly when dry. This constant movement puts tremendous stress on underground sewer pipes.
This can cause pipes to shift, crack, or even disconnect at their joints, creating "bellies" or low spots where waste collects and blockages form. The unique composition of North Texas clay soils and the dramatic weather fluctuations in Haslet mean pipe damage from soil movement is a frequent concern. While maintenance can help clear debris from bellied pipes, severe cases might require pipe leveling or localized replacement of damaged sections.
Grease, Hair, and Debris Buildup
Over time, cooking grease, food particles, hair, soap scum, and non-flushable items like "flushable" wipes accumulate on the interior walls of your sewer pipes. This sticky residue narrows the pipe's diameter, gradually restricting flow and eventually leading to stubborn blockages.
This is a universal plumbing issue, but in Haslet homes with busy kitchens and bathrooms, the sheer volume of daily waste can accelerate this buildup. This is especially true if residents are unaware of what should and shouldn't go down drains. Professional drain cleaning and hydro-jetting are highly effective at removing these stubborn accumulations and restoring full flow to your sewer line.
Aging & Deteriorating Pipes
Older sewer lines, often made of materials like cast iron or clay tile, are susceptible to corrosion, cracks, and general deterioration over decades of use. These materials simply don't have the same lifespan or resilience as modern PVC pipes, making them more prone to failure.
Many of Haslet's established neighborhoods feature homes built decades ago, meaning their original sewer infrastructure may be reaching the end of its functional life. While regular maintenance can help prolong the life of these pipes, ultimately, they may require repair or full replacement. In some cases, trenchless methods can be used to minimize yard disruption during replacement.

Why Proactive Maintenance Matters in Haslet / The Cost of Waiting
Postponing sewer line maintenance or ignoring early warning signs can lead to far more severe and expensive consequences for your Haslet property. What might start as a slow drain can quickly escalate into a complete sewer backup, leading to raw sewage overflowing into your sinks, toilets, or even your basement. This not only creates an unsanitary and hazardous environment, posing significant health risks to your family, but can also cause extensive water damage to floors, walls, and furnishings, requiring costly restoration.
Furthermore, unresolved pipe issues like cracks or bellies will only worsen over time, potentially leading to a full pipe collapse. This necessitates major excavation and replacement, a much more disruptive and expensive undertaking than proactive maintenance or timely minor repairs. Investing in a tune-up now can save you from a plumbing nightmare and significant financial strain down the line.
